The Setup: Quick and Simple Booking

First thing’s first: booking this experience is straightforward. The tickets are available online, and most people book about a month in advance—on average 32 days before their trip. The price of around $139.54 for a group of up to 12 makes it quite reasonable considering the private, relaxed nature of the activity. The process is described as easy, and once booked, you’ll receive a mobile ticket that you can present directly at the meeting point.

The Meeting Point and Logistics

Your starting point is at Industrieweg 9, Heemstede, a location easily accessible and near public transportation, making it simple to reach without fuss. The activity ends back at the same spot, so there’s no need for complicated arrangements for pickup or drop-off. Plus, free parking nearby is a nice bonus, especially compared to other boat rentals that might charge for parking.

What You Get: The Boats

The boats themselves are electric, whisper-quiet, and notably comfortable. Many reviews describe them as well-maintained, spacious, and easy to operate, even for first-timers. The padded seats and ample space make for a comfy ride, and the unobstructed views ensure you don’t miss a thing as you cruise along Haarlem’s canals.

Plus, the boats are equipped with lifejackets for kids, highlighting their family-friendly aspect. Since no license is required, you can focus on enjoying the scenery rather than worrying about navigation skills. Most people find steering simple, and the provided tips and map help you navigate the most scenic routes.

FAQ

Boat Rental in Haarlem - FAQ

Do I need a boating license to rent these boats?
No, you don’t need a license. These electric boats are designed to be easy to steer, making them suitable for beginners.

How long can I rent the boat?
You can rent the boat from 2 hours up to a full day, allowing you to choose how much time you want to spend exploring Haarlem’s canals.

What’s included in the rental?
The rental includes the electric boat, lifejackets for kids, and a map with tips for the best routes and sights.

Are drinks provided?
Cold drinks are available to purchase, but they are not included in the rental price.

Is parking easy at the meeting point?
Yes, there’s free parking nearby, which is a nice convenience compared to some other boat rental options in Haarlem.

Can I bring children?
Yes, lifejackets are provided for kids, and many reviews mention family-friendly experiences. Just be mindful of the children’s ages and comfort on the water.

What if the weather is bad?
The experience requires good weather. If canceled due to bad we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
